This preparation material is designed for the Cambridge B2 First (FCE) exam and includes:
8 Paper-Based Tests: The first test provides guided walkthroughs for each section.
2 Computer-Based Tests: Provided on the accompanying CD-ROM to simulate digital exam formats.
Comprehensive Coverage: Includes all five papers (Reading, Writing, Use of English, Listening, and Speaking).
Visual Materials: Full-color photographs are included for Speaking Paper preparation. Audio and Digital Links

1. Simulate Real Exam Conditions
- Listen only once (do not rewind during the first attempt).
- Play the audio at normal speed (no slowing down).
- Use headphones (like the real exam).
